Transaction e2bff32053ae21e7566c8f7912ac97d67a3b4e9690f1c5bdb97175b056e661b9
1 Input
1 Output
-
e2bff32053ae21e7566c8f7912ac97d67a3b4e9690f1c5bdb97175b056e661b9:0
- value
- 23670
- script pubkey
- OP_0 OP_PUSHBYTES_20 3906f90ee40afec083d5e5e1421cf5b5bb4ab6f2
- address
- bc1q8yr0jrhyptlvpq74uhs5y884kka54dhjfhg98n